Ben's Tick & Insect Repellent Eco Spray features a potent 30% DEET formula providing up to 7 hours of protection against mosquitoes, ticks, and other insects. Its water-based, fragrance-free formula sprays in a fine mist at any angle, ensuring consistent coverage. Designed for rugged outdoor use and tested in New Hampshire’s White Mountains, this 2-pack of 6 oz bottles offers reliable, eco-conscious defense for all your outdoor adventures.

Almost perfect!
This is quite possibly the BEST mosquito repellant I’ve ever used. It lasts for a long time and doesn’t smell really pungent like other bug sprays, however there are two things to note: 1. It doesn’t dry down like typical bug sprays, it almost stays kind of like an oil in the skin. Maybe this is what helps it last longer, but I would be mindful of delicate type fabrics. While I never had an issue with it staining, it’s possible that it could due to it not drying down fully. 2. The sprayer should be improved. The spray comes out as more of a stream. Even at several feet away, it doesn’t come out like you would expect, so coverage lacks if you’re looking to get an even mist over your body and clothing. You almost need to rub it over your skin for an even coverage. Even though this has these two flaws, I would still definitely repurchase for the effectiveness alone.

Doesn't work like like the wipes* update spray complety ineffective
Our major issues, living by a lake and marsh are no-seeums, mosquitoes, ticks, and deer flies. I had only bought the wipes before and they worked great. I bought these sprays and they don't work as well. They seem to work on mosquitoes, okay/iffy on no-seeums, and definitely don't work on deer flies. Since I had kids, I'm a magnet for all these bugs and have severe reactions to deer fly bites. The wipes were the best- far and above anything I found in the stores (even with higher amounts of DEET). With these sprays...I've sprayed myself with this to the point my exposed limbs are wet, even spray my clothes until damp and I'm still getting bitten by deer flies. One other problem is the top of the sprayer leaks when you spray and you wind up with whatever finger or thumb you use to spray covered in the chemicals. It's really messy. At least I'm not getting bit by mosquitoes, but the spray doesn't seem to be as effective as the wipes. And, as I wrote, it's messy so hard to take along on outings... bring a plastic bag to store and bring wipes for your hands. *update August 2023 I bought 2 more cans of spray and sat outside for a bit. I have been bitten by mosquitoes numerous times even though I sprayed myself enough that my legs and clothing are completely wet with the contents. As I'm typing this I'm outside being inundated with mosquitoes. I'm going back to a much higher DEET product. *Update June 2024... tried this again just to make sure it wasn't a bad batch...because the wipes were so good...and it still doesn't work. I've had to coat myself with this spray, spray the chair while sitting outside and still getting bitten and accosted by mosquitoes, biting flies, and no-seeums. All pests seem completely immune, not deterred at all. I'm absolutely done with this product.
